Find the radius of a circle with a circumference of 90.25π m^2​

The formula for the circumference of a circle is:

C = 2πr

where C is the circumference and r is the radius.

We are given that the circumference is 90.25π m^2, so we can set up an equation:

90.25π = 2πr

Dividing both sides by 2π, we get:

r = 45.125

Therefore, the radius of the circle is 45.125 meters.
